The job market in Woodhaven, Michigan

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Woodhaven, MI.

Woodhaven is a city with diverse industries, providing ample job opportunities for those seeking employment. The manufacturing sector leads the way as a key driver of economic growth in the area. Health care plays an essential role in supporting the well-being of the community, while retail businesses cater to the needs of residents and visitors alike. Education and hospitality industries also contribute significantly to the city's development, offering a variety of professional paths for individuals to explore. Overall, Woodhaven showcases a solid foundation for various careers, making it an appealing choice for many jobseekers.

In the city, employment opportunities present unique benefits to jobseekers. The average salary in the city is $49,824, which might be lower compared to other areas but is supplemented by a cost of living that aligns closely with national averages. Furthermore, 55% of people are insured by their employer, ensuring a strong sense of security for workers. Another factor to consider is the average commute time, standing at 26.5 minutes, which remains a reasonable duration for daily travel. Overall, the city offers a stable and relatively comfortable work environment for its residents.

The local economy in Woodhaven, MI, currently experiences an unemployment rate of 5.60%, which is above the national benchmark of 3.8%. Despite this higher-than-average figure, the city's future job market is predicted to exhibit robust growth. This indicates that Woodhaven is poised for positive changes and expansion in its employment sector, providing opportunities for both residents and newcomers alike.
